Step-by-step explanation:

Step(i):-

Given that the system of equations

  x -y =3 ...(i)

 7x -y =-3 ...(ii)

subtracting (i) and (ii) equations , we get

   x -y  -(7x-y) = 3 -(-3)

   x - y - 7x + y = 6

         - 6x = 6

             x = -1

Step(ii):-

Substitute x=-1 in equation (i), we get

       x -y =3

     -1 -y = 3

        y = -1-3

        y = -4

The solution of the given system of equations (-1,-4)

Final answer:-

a) when (-1,-4) is substituted into the first equation

then the equation is satisfied

b) The ordered pair(-1, –4) is a solution to the system of linear equations.
